I agree that with
{{{y}}}= final balance,
{{{a}}}= amount initially deposited/invested,
{{{n}}}= annual yield (as a decimal),
{{{t}}}=  number of years,
the relationship between those variables is
{{{y=a*(1+n)^t}}} or {{{a=y/(1+n)^t}}} .
 
In this case, {{{n=0.075}}} because the yield per year is
{{{"7.5%"=7.5/100=0.075}}} 
All you have to do is substitute the values for {{{y}}} , {{{n}}} , and {{{t}}} :
a ={{{"$10,000"/(1+0.075)^13}}}={{{"$10,000"/1.075^13}}}={{{"$10,000"/2.560413069=highlight("$3,905.62")}}}
